The Ongoing Investigation:
The investigation is being led by [Investigating Authority], with participation from international aviation safety experts. This comprehensive process involves:
-
Recovery of the wreckage: Carefully collecting and analyzing debris from the crash site is paramount in reconstructing the sequence of events.
-
Analysis of the black boxes: The FDR and CVR are crucial sources of data, providing detailed information about the flight's performance and the crew's communications.
-
Witness testimonies: Statements from survivors, ground witnesses, and air traffic controllers provide valuable contextual information.
-
Examination of maintenance records: A thorough review of the aircraft's history, including maintenance schedules and any previous incidents, helps identify potential contributing factors.
